This amendment incorporates the prior practice of the Superior Court pursuant to Pa.R.A.P. 3518 which … Web5. okt 2024 · Pennsylvania is one of only a handful of states that has two separate intermediate-level appeals courts, with the Commonwealth Court operating alongside the Superior. This nine-judge body decides civil disputes involving the state itself and hears appeals against decisions made by state agencies. bnsf home page https://rendez-vu.net

Web5. nov 2024 · The Commonwealth Court of Pennsylvania ruled Thursday morning that Trump campaign observers are allowed to watch the ballot-counting process in Philadelphia “within 6 feet.” A day prior, the Trump campaign filed suit to “temporarily halt” the ballot count due to what it called a lack of transparency.
